I picked up a 2012 USB around two months ago. No sun roof, no NAV. The car was pretty much stock except for a Joe Z exhaust. He is the list of mods.

RR Competition Rear 2 Piece Brake Rotors Slotted
RR Competition Front 2 Piece Brake Rotors Slotted
RR Ultimate Steering Response System (USRS)
Carbotech XP10 Pads
RR Air/Oil Separator
RR Engine Oil Cooler Kit
RR Transmission Oil Cooler Kit
Enkei PF-01s in 18" x 9.5" with a +45 offset (square setup)
NT01 275/35/18's
Bride Stradia seats, sliders and mount - Driver & Passenger + base
Removed rear seats
RR ECU Upgrade
PPE Headers (ceramic coated)
JoeZ Exhaust
FIGS MEGA Rear Upper Links GEN2
FIGS MEGA Arms GEN 2
FIGS TRAC Links Gen2
FIGS TOE Links G2
FIGS Front Upper Control Arm Offset Poly Bushing Camber Adjustment
BC ER series Coilovers
GT Spec Rear Brace
GT Spec Front Brace
Sikky Sway Bar
Siebon CF Hood
Lava under hood heat sheild
Wald Rear Spoiler
DCTMS Steering
eBay front lip
Blacked out roof, mirrors, window trim, rear diffuser, antennae, grill and emblem

With a full tank of gas and the spare tire and jack removed, the car weighed 3,572 lbs
